HTTP協議請求響應模型
場景:登入
1.客戶端發起請求到api介面
1.1使用者在客戶端填寫使用者名稱和密碼,點選登入,傳送請求
2.api接收到客戶端發起的使用者請求
2.1 api對業務邏輯進行驗證
2.1.1驗證使用者名稱和密碼是否合法
比如:使用者名稱要求必須為真實手機號碼(11位,1開頭,第二位34)
如果驗證失敗,即使用者名稱不合法,那麼需要給客戶端傳送響應碼
比如碼值為1,2,3
1代表使用者名稱格式錯誤
2代表使用者名稱或密碼錯誤
3代表密碼格式錯誤
3.api會將使用者輸入的資料發給db層
3.1資料庫查詢成功則返回1,失敗返回0
4.DB會將返回的查詢資料庫的條目數給api
5.api返回成功或失敗的狀態碼發給客戶端
6.客戶端將返回的資訊提示給使用者
一 客戶端
功能測試 效能測試 自動化測試
二 介面層
介面測試 功能測試 效能測試 自動化測試
三 資料庫層
可以將開放人員使用到的sql語句單獨拿出來進行效能測試
相關推薦
HTTP協議請求響應模型
場景:登入 1.客戶端發起請求到api介面 1.1使用者在客戶端填寫使用者名稱和密碼,點選登入,傳送請求 2.api接收到客戶端發起的使用者請求 2.1 api對業務邏輯進行驗證 2.1.1驗證使用者名稱和密碼是否合法 比如:使用者名稱要求必須為真實手機號碼(1
Http協議請求響應模型(一次請求的生命週期或簡單的軟體分層)
場景:登入 1、客戶端發起請求到api介面層 1.1使用者在客戶端填寫使用者名稱和密碼,點選登入,傳送請求 2、api接收到客戶端發起的使用者請求 2.1 api對業務邏輯進行驗證 2.1.1 驗證使用者名稱和密碼是否合法 比如:使用者名稱要求必須為真實手機號碼 11位
SpringMVC之http的請求響應模型(三)
URL組成:協議(http,https)+域名(.cn /.com)+埠號(預設為8080/80)+請求的資源 請求引數 定位(#如錨點) request:請求行-----請求方法(get/post)請求的資源 協議版本號 狀態碼
Http協議請求響應詳解
http://hi.baidu.com/aimilin/blog/item/100739cb96783c9ac9176882.html http://hi.baidu.com/javazyw/blog/item/fad0ee3d3704cef1828b132d.html
理解HTTP協議的Request/Response(請求響應)模型
我們知道HTTP協議是一種無狀態的協議,及客戶端和伺服器端不需要建立持久的連結。客戶端和伺服器的連結是基於一種請求應答模式。及客戶端和伺服器建立一個連結,客戶端提交一個請求,伺服器端收到請求後返回一個響應,然後二者就斷開連結。 這裡我們比較熟悉的一個案例是一個多圖網頁的瀏覽。 1。建
HTTP協議及請求/響應模型
1、上網的整個過程 瀏覽器分析連結指向頁面的URL 瀏覽器向DNS請求解析www.tsinghua.edu.cn的IP地址 DNS系統解析出清華大學伺服器的地址是166.111.4.100 瀏覽器與伺服器建立TCP連線 瀏覽器發出取檔案命令:GET /c
JavaWeb中的Http協議請求和響應
1:HTTP的定義 HTTP是hypertext transfer protocol(超文字傳輸協議)的簡寫,它是TCP/IP協議的一個應用層協議 用於定義WEB瀏覽器與WEB伺服器之間交換資料的過程 客戶端連上web伺服器後,若想獲得web伺服器中的某個web資源,需
Http協議請求和響應
一、基本的知識點 Http協議:Hyper Text Transfer Protocol (超文字傳輸協議)。主要用於從全球資訊網(www)伺服器傳輸超文字到本地瀏覽器的傳輸協議。它基於ICP/IP通訊來傳輸協議資料(圖片,HTML,查詢結果等)。 工作原理:http協議
初識HTTP協議--請求與響應報文
HTTP相信大家都知道這個詞,我們也都知道它是要幹嘛的,以前的我也一直只是知道它就是基於TCP/IP協議為瀏覽器和伺服器提供的一個通訊協議標準,可以是GET、POST方式,可以通過telnet的方法 來發送一個HTTP請求並得到返回的內容,預設埠是80啊等等。最近也不知道出
http協議 請求報文和響應報文
引用 學習Web開發不好好學習HTTP報文,將會“打拳不練功,到老一場空”,你花在犯迷糊上的時間比你沉下心來學習HTTP的時間肯定會多很多。 HTTP請求報文解剖HTTP請求報文由3部分組成(請求行+請求頭+請求體): 下面是一個實際的請求報文: ①是請求方法,GET和
http協議請求與響應過程
基於http協議的請求與響應過程 問題:使用者在瀏覽器位址列中輸入了一個網址之後,發生了哪些事情 (1)瀏覽器對使用者輸入的(request)請求,通過DNS(域名解析)進行解析,解析獲得(協議,ip地址(埠號),檔案路徑) (2)通過解析的ip地址向伺服器傳送
Http協議請求和響應欄位
瀏覽器請求頭: 例如: GET /quality.php 請求行processID=ja_7_1595971763&vid=89625156&uid=0&pid=1&plid=4006&totalSize=&firstSize=null&firstTim
http請求響應模型
Internet的基本協議是TCP/IP協議(傳輸控制協議和網際協議),目前廣泛使用的FTP、HTTP(超文字傳輸協議)、Archie Gopher都是建立在TCP/IP上面的應用層協議,不同的協議對應不同的應用。而HTTP協議是Web應用所使用的主要協議。 HTTP協議是基於請求響應模式的。客戶端向伺服器
Http協議請求頭、響應頭、響應碼
必須 響應 coo tab ron 內部錯誤 serve 接口 body Http部分請求頭 Accept 客戶機通過這個頭,告訴服務器,它支持哪些數據類型 Accept-Charset 客戶機通過這個頭,告訴服務器,它支持的編碼 Accept-Encoding
HTTP協議--請求與響應報文格式
請求報文格式 HTTP1.0版本只支援GET、POST、HEAD三種方法,後來發展到HTTP1.1,1.1版本額外支援PUT、DELETE方法。 HEAD方法類似於GET方法。當伺服器接收到一個HEAD方法的請求時,會用一個HTTP報文進行響應。HEAD
HTTP協議請求欄位與響應欄位
一、請求頭欄位:請求首部欄位是從客戶端到伺服器傳送請求報文中所使用的欄位,裡面包含了附加資訊、客戶端資訊以及對響應內容相關的優先順序等內容。1、Accept:通知伺服器使用者代理可處理的媒體型別及媒體型別的相對優先順序,可使用type/subtype這種形式,一次指定多種媒
HTTP協議的響應頭,請求頭詳解
1、HTTP請求 HTTP請求由三部分組成,請求行,訊息報頭,請求正文 http請求行以一個方法開頭,以空格開頭,後面跟著URI以及http協議版本,每行結尾使用回車和換行,CRLF標識回車換行 請求
HTTP協議請求與響應格式內容詳解
Location:配合302,找該位置請求資源(請求重定向)Server: Microsoft-IIS/5.0Date: Thu, 13 Jul 2000 05:46:53 GMTContent-Encoding: gzip伺服器壓縮格式, Content-Length:2291 資料大小Content-
WAF——針對Web應用發起的攻擊,包括但不限於以下攻擊類型:SQL註入、XSS跨站、Webshell上傳、命令註入、非法HTTP協議請求、非授權文件訪問等
授權 文件訪問 http協議 火墻 針對 str sql 包括 fire 核心概念 WAF Web應用防火墻(Web Application Firewall),簡稱WAF。 Web攻擊 針對Web應用發起的攻擊,包括但不限於以下攻擊類型:SQL註入、XSS跨站、Websh
HTTP協議----請求方法和狀態碼
con 訪問 head per 被拒 暫時 pos ice erro 現在廣泛使用的是HTTP/1.1版本,發布於1997年。 理解HTTP協議,首先從請求開始,比如: POST /form/entry HTTP/1.1 格式為: 請求方法 URI 協議版本 請求方法: